charset=us-ascii Content-Disposition: inline Content-Transfer-Encoding: quoted-printable On Sat, Mar 30, 2024 at 11:46:23PM +0100, Karthik Nayak wrote: > From: Karthik Nayak >=20 > The 'reference-transaction' hook runs whenever a reference update is > made to the system. In the previous commit, we added support for the > `update-symref` command in `git-update-ref`. While it allowed us to now > create symbolic refs via `git-update-ref`, it didn't activate the > 'reference-transaction' hook. >=20 > Let's activate the hook for symbolic reference updates too. This takes > the form ` SP LF`, which deviates from the > form for regular updates since this only contains two fields. >=20 > While this seems to be backward incompatible, it is okay, since the only > way the `reference-transaction` hook outputs this syntax is when > `git-update-ref` is used with `update-symref` command. To > distinguish these cases, you can inspect the current value of > `` via `git rev-parse`. > =20 > +For each symbolic reference update that was added to the transaction, > +the hook receives on standard input a line of the format: > + > + SP LF I was wondering whether we want the format to be a bit more explicit. The proposed format works alright because refnames must not contain any spaces, and thus it can be disambiguated from normal ref updates. But it's rather easy to miss for authors of this hook. I don't really know of a better format though. We could of course prefix things with "symref:" or something like this, but that might not be a good idea either. In hindsight it would've been clever to have a specific prefix for every single ref update in the reference-transaction hook. But well, here we are.
